Comprehending BMW Key Types
BMW automobiles feature a number of kinds of keys, each using an unique feature set and replacement process. Below is an overview of the types of keys typically discovered in BMW designs.
| Key Type | Description | Functions |
|---|---|---|
| Traditional Key | A basic mechanical key, utilized in older designs. | Easy style, cheaper to replace. |
| Remote Key | A key with an integrated remote for locking/unlocking doors. | Keyless entry, remote trunk release. |
| Smart Key | A distance key that enables keyless entry and ignition. | Push-to-start function, advanced security features. |
| Key Fob | A combination of a conventional key and a remote control. | Remote functions, emergency key insert. |

The Replacement Process
Replacing a BMW key can be a simple or complex process, depending on the key type and situations. Below is a step-by-step guide on how to go about it.
Step 1: Determine Your Key Type
Knowing your key type is vital. Owners need to describe the table above to determine which key they currently possess.
Action 2: Gather Required Documentation
To facilitate the replacement, the following files are normally needed:
- Vehicle Registration: Proof of ownership.
- Recognition: A government-issued ID.
- VIN: The automobile recognition number (offered on the registration and dashboard).
Step 3: Contact an Authorized Dealer or Locksmith
Owners have two main alternatives for key replacement:
- Authorized BMW Dealer: A car dealership can supply the most safe and trusted service however might charge a premium.
- Licensed Locksmith: For a more affordable solution, lots of locksmith professionals can configure and replace BMW keys.
Step 4: Undergo Key Programming
When the new key is obtained, it must be set to user interface with the lorry's electronic systems. This step is vital for clever keys and key fobs.
Step 5: Test the New Key
Before leaving the dealership or locksmith, the owner must guarantee that the new key functions as intended (locks/unlocks doors, begins the engine).
Key Replacement Cost Estimates
Expenses can differ considerably depending on the key type and the location of the replacement service. Here's a basic summary:
| Key Type | Estimated Cost Range |
|---|---|
| Traditional Key | ₤ 50 - ₤ 150 |
| Remote Key | ₤ 200 - ₤ 300 |
| Smart Key | ₤ 300 - ₤ 600 |
| Key Fob | ₤ 150 - ₤ 400 |
Elements Influencing Costs
- Key Type: More sophisticated keys typically cost more.
- Programming Fee: Some service fee individually for the programming process.
- Area: Costs can differ based on geographic location and whether you're at a car dealership or locksmith.
